Abstract
A system, method and device for (semi-)automated e-commerce on the Internet, the WWW and other networks. Trading parties present intentions, made of more elementary components, which are used to express their willingness to engage in deals subject to constraints. Parts of intentions may be variable components. Some variable components may be associated with computational devices that transform them, optionally communicating via messages, into more specified components. This mechanism encodes business rules. By fitting intentions, contracts are formed. While fitting intentions, negotiations are carried out via the exchange of messages. Negotiations are automated by encoding users wishes as mathematical programs. Following the deal formation an optional deal improvement phase, in one-to-one mode or one-to-many mode, is carried out to improve the deal. The improvement phase may be based on a trading mechanselected from an available collection of such mechanisms including such mechanisms as constructed by users of the system.
